If you're a Nile fan, as your username suggests, you really can't go wrong with the ceramic Warpig. That is the ultimate death metal pickup IMO. Extremely brutal and sinister tone, and a great match for guitars with maple necks and ebony fingerboards. The PK is great too but that's more bright and IMO well suited for slightly darker guitars.
